The Soviet-Led Invasion of Czechoslovakia, 1968

On the night of 20–21 August 1968 Warsaw Pact forces entered Czechoslovakia and ended the Prague Spring. Four weeks earlier the National Security Adviser had told the President that the Soviets would not move militarily; on the evening of the invasion the Secretary of State said "This surprises me." Three months later the CIA's own post-mortem recorded that at no point had the intelligence community judged an invasion more likely than not. The record of how that judgement was formed, dissented from, and overruled is unusually complete.
